In 2017, East London’s Westfield shopping centre was to have a new tenant.  The Swedish furniture company had chosen Westfield Stratford to open its first “Click & Collect” point, with the goal to expanding sales by making their homeware products more accessible to the Capital’s residents.

The Click & Collect store’s objective was to support and enhance the shopping experience, giving customers the opportunity to engage with staff, ask questions and to interact with Ikea’s unique products. Designed as a “Planning Studio”, the store granted wider accessibility to busy city workers with their time-restricted lifestyles, and residents without easy access to the company’s main stores.

Set in the middle of the shopping centre, the unit, which measured 900m2, was to have a free-flowing, organic layout. The well-known IKEA Market Hall would to be replaced with a solution that allowed consumers to order larger items but to also purchase smaller products displayed within the inspirational room sets. 

The store’s façade featured two large-scale window displays, serving as a visual conduit that was constantly transformed to suit the demands of the company.  These evolving window displays married up with specific product launches, holidays or simply showcased in-store promotions and campaign messaging.  Whatever the theme, the desired outcome was the same; to entice shoppers in store and increase revenues.

For the opening, George opted to dress the windows with a traditional Scandinavian tablescape. An array of chairs were used in repetition, a display technique that neatly highlighted IKEA’s wide range of dining furniture. Textiles were used to create warmth and softness, paired with dinnerware, candelabras and glassware; the essential products needed for a perfect dinner.

Upon entry to the store, consumers were greeted with the “Ikea Village”, a large construction of white cubes, representing individual houses.

As the planning studio would not have the capacity to allow for the perennial showroom aspect of a typical IKEA store, which many visitors have come to love and plan a trip for alone, these houses displayed room sets on two levels, providing ideas and inspiration for customers.

George was tasked with design the room sets with a wide spectrum of consumers in mind, considering clever, space-saving solutions that work for studying, dining, sleeping, relaxing, and delivering the communal space and storage solutions IKEA has become synonymous with.

George was delighted to have been part of the team that successfully completed and opened the store for business in as little as six weeks. Accomplishing a complete fit out of IKEA’s new format store, delivering on the brief on time and within budget.

All rooms George designed had at their core the diverse and vibrant lifestyles of Londoners in mind. One concept was linked to photography; perhaps an art student’s home in the city centre that is vibrant and comfortable, yet stylish to encourage socialising.  Another concept was a soft, cosy, and bright bedroom with new parents in mind.
